So besides being an awesome mommy and a fabulous wife, I am also an aspiring cosmetologist.  My career is put on hold for now, but will resume once my life is not so crazy.  One thing I really enjoy is nail art.  I don't like my nails to be plain and boring, I like for them to stand out.  This panda nail art really appealed to me bc I like pandas, and I knew an easy way to do it, and I will share.  I started with a base coat, which makes the polish adhere to the nail better and longer.  Pro tip:  Make sure your nails are dry and oil free.  You can do this easily by wiping them with a cloth, or they make a nail dehydrator that you would apply before the base coat.  After the base coat I applied pink polish bc I didn't like the emptiness of the original design, and I like pink :).  I painted a half circle on all my nails, then took a dotting stick to make the ears, eyes, and nose.  Apply top coat, and you're done.  Allow 15 min between coats bc if a coat is applied before the one below it is dry, it's easier to smudge and mess up the whole thing.  This is me talking from experience : /.
